Nathaniel Mendez-Laing proved a key player in the Youth Team's success at the Gothia Cup in July 2009, proving Wolves' top scorer as the Academy side won the trophy.
He followed this up by appearing as a substitute for the first team in the pre-season friendly at Walsall and starting the game at Scunthorpe.
His performances earned him a first 'competitive' start - against Swindon in the Carling Cup, and he produced an exciting display which secured the 'Man of the Match' award from the sponsors.
Mendez-Laing has appeared regularly in England junior squads.
At the start of the 2010/11 season he departed for a season-long loan with Peterborough, going straight into the first team as the Posh made a goal-laden start to the campaign.
